Ensure we select the right execution binary for all dexopt commands
Some devices may not have the debug version of the binaries, so even if we
are asked to use them we can't...
Unify the logic which decides what execution binary to use and apply it to
all commands (dex2oat, profman, dexoptanalyzer).
(follow up fixes to 67a14f6584d6108c29b923ce6a77c0ed5cf347dc)

+// Determines which binary we should use for execution (the debug or non-debug version).
+// e.g. dex2oatd vs dex2oat
+static const char* select_execution_binary(const char* binary, const char* debug_binary,
+ bool background_job_compile) {
+ return select_execution_binary(
+ binary,
+ debug_binary,
+ background_job_compile,
+ is_debug_runtime(),
+ (android::base::GetProperty("ro.build.version.codename", "") == "REL"),
+ is_debuggable_build());
+}
+
+// Determines which binary we should use for execution (the debug or non-debug version).
+// e.g. dex2oatd vs dex2oat
+// This is convenient method which is much easier to test because it doesn't read
+// system properties.
+const char* select_execution_binary(
+ const char* binary,
+ const char* debug_binary,
+ bool background_job_compile,
+ bool is_debug_runtime,
+ bool is_release,
+ bool is_debuggable_build) {
+ // Do not use debug binaries for release candidates (to give more soak time).
+ bool is_debug_bg_job = background_job_compile && is_debuggable_build && !is_release;
+
+ // If the runtime was requested to use libartd.so, we'll run the debug version - assuming
+ // the file is present (it may not be on images with very little space available).
+ bool useDebug = (is_debug_runtime || is_debug_bg_job) && (access(debug_binary, X_OK) == 0);
+
+ return useDebug ? debug_binary : binary;
+}
